Episode 3.5 Tilts, Twins, Outpatient Induction, PCOS, and Pessaries

from Thinking About Ob/Gyn · host Antonia Roberts and Howard Herrell

In this episode we discuss a several new articles relating to mode of delivery for preterm twins, outpatient cervical ripening with balloons, PCOS, and pessaries for prevention of preterm birth in women with shortened cervixes. We also discuss the lateral tilt at the time of Cesarean. Follow us on Instagram @thinkingaboutobgyn.
